Commercial real estate risk management: A strategic approach for investors

MRI Software

Common operational risks include: Property maintenance issues: Poor or delayed maintenance can lead to costly repairs, tenant dissatisfaction, and potential legal liabilities. Tenant management challenges: Issues such as tenant turnover, rent defaults, or disputes can disrupt cash flow and increase management costs.

Understanding the difference between a condo and a multifamily residence

MRI Software

Properties with up to four units are classified as residential, while those with five or more units are considered commercial, which impacts financing and tax regulations. Investment potential depends on your goals and tolerance for management responsibilities.
